Feedback Time



For urgent oral problems, timely reaction time plays a crucial role in minimizing pain and stopping additional problems. When encountering a dental emergency situation, such as serious toothaches, knocked-out teeth, or sudden swelling, time is essential. Looking for immediate care from an emergency dental practitioner can make a significant distinction in the result of your circumstance. Delays in therapy can not only extend your pain yet additionally enhance the danger of infection or permanent damages to your teeth and gums.

In contrast, routine dental care consultations are typically set up in advance for regular exams, cleansings, or non-urgent treatments. While these consultations are essential for keeping oral wellness, they're usually not indicated to attend to urgent issues that call for prompt attention. Regular dentistry concentrates on precautionary treatment and lasting treatment planning rather than instant interventions for severe issues.



Consequently, when confronted with an abrupt oral issue that can't wait, it's important to focus on quick action and look for aid from an emergency situation dental expert to address the problem without delay and efficiently.

Price and Insurance coverage



Considering the financial element of dental care, understanding the distinctions in expense and insurance policy protection in between emergency situation dental care and regular dental care is crucial. Emergency situation dental care often includes a greater price tag compared to routine oral solutions. Considering that emergency situations usually need immediate interest, the prices might include after-hours costs or expedited services, which can add to the overall expenditure.

On the other hand, routine dental care usually entails scheduled visits for precautionary treatment, routine check-ups, and common procedures like cleansings and fillings, which are normally more cost-effective.

When it involves insurance coverage, emergency situation oral services may often have restricted choices approved by carriers, leading to possible out-of-pocket expenses for clients. On the other hand, routine dentistry is typically more aligned with standard insurance policy plans, making it less complicated for clients to use their protection and decrease individual costs.

Prior to looking for oral therapy, it's advisable to get in touch with both your dental expert and insurance policy service provider to recognize the protection available for emergency versus routine dental solutions.
